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is crucial for anyone facing domestic violence. Here are some basic steps to consider:
- Identify safe locations you can go to if needed.
- Plan how to leave your home safely.
- Keep important documents and essentials accessible.
- Establish a code word with trusted friends or family to signal for help.
Safety planning is highly personal; take the time to create a plan that fits your unique situation.
